Abstract

The utility model relates to an ultrathin light guide plate light guide structure of a backlight source, which consists of a circuit board, a reflecting membrane and a light guide plate, wherein the reflecting membrane, the light guide plate, a diffusion membrane, a lower brightening membrane, an upper brightening membrane and an anti-dazzling screen are arranged on the right side of a bracket from bottom to top; the light guide plate is designed into a stepped structure; an LED is arranged on the right side of the light guide plate; a circuit board is arranged below the LED; and the height of the light guide plate at light incidence position is equal to that of the opening of the illuminating part of the LED. The ultrathin light guide plate light guide structure has a simple structure, is easy to carry out, and is suitable for batch production. The flat light guide plate is designed into the stepped light guide plate, so as to facilitate guiding all the light source emitted by the LED into the light guide plate, and solves the problem of the existing structure that the light source emitted by the LED can't be fully guided into the light guide plate.

Background technology
Present known structure, LGP is an one flat plate, when light guide plate is less than LED light outlets thickness; Partly light source can not import LGP and lose, and in order to reach the brightness of backlight, can only increase the quantity of LED; Also just increase cost accordingly, increased business burden.
